Interrupts Thissection describes the specifics of theinterrupt handling asperformed in
ATmega8515. For ageneral explanation of the AVR interrupt handling,refer to “Reset
andInterrupt Handling” on page 11.
Interrupt Vectors in
ATmega8515
Notes: 1. When the BOOTRST Fuseisprogrammed, the device will jump to the Boot Loader
address at reset,see “Boot LoaderSupport–Read-While-Write Self-Programming”
on page 162.
2. When the IVSEL bit in GICRisset,InterruptVectors will bemoved to the startof the
Boot Flash section. Theaddress of each InterruptVectorwill then betheaddress in
this tableadded to the startaddress of the Boot Flash section.
Table23shows Reset andInterruptVectors placement for thevariouscombinations of
BOOTRSTandIVSEL settings. If the program never enables an interrupt source, the
InterruptVectors are not used, andregularprogram code can be placed at these loca-
tions.This is alsothe caseif theReset Vector is in theApplication section whilethe
InterruptVectors areinthe Boot section or viceversa.
Table 22. Reset andInterruptVectors
Vector No.
Program
Address
(2)
Source Interrupt Definition
1 $000
(1)
RESET External Pin, Power-on Reset,Brown-out
Reset andWatchdog Reset
2 $001 INT0 ExternalInterruptRequest0
3$002 INT1 ExternalInterruptRequest1
4 $003 TIMER1 CAPT Timer/Counter1 Capture Event
5 $004 TIMER1 COMPA Ti m e r/Counter1 Compare Match A
6$005 TIMER1 COMPB Timer/Counter1 Compare Match B
7$006 TIMER1 OVF Timer/Counter1 Overflow
8 $007 TIMER0 OVF Timer/Counter0 Overflow
9$008 SPI, STCSerial TransferComplete
10 $009USART, RXC USART, RxComplete
11 $00A USART,UDREUSART Data RegisterEmpty
12 $00BUSART, TXC USART, TxComplete
13$00C ANA_COMPAnalog Comparator
14 $00DINT2 ExternalInterruptRequest2
15 $00E TIMER0 COMPTimer/Counter0 Compare Match
16$00F EE_RDY E EPROM Ready
17$010 SPM_RDY S toreProgram Memory Ready
